A rout in chipmakers sent stocks wavering, following an earlier rally fueled by a drop in oil prices, as pressure is building for the biggest spenders on artificial intelligence to justify their investments. While most shares in the S&P 500 rose, the index fluctuated. A gauge of semiconductor giants sank 3.5%. The cost of protecting Nvidia Corp.’s debt against default surged on a fresh round of AI infrastructure deals potentially topping $750 billion.
